PROPERTY: UK house prices fell in May, recording their first monthly decline of the year, according to the latest figures from Nationwide Building Society.
The average property value dropped by 0.6% month-on-month after seasonal adjustments. This is the first fall since December 2025, when prices slipped by 0.3%.
Annual growth also slowed sharply. House prices were 1.7% higher than a year earlier in May, down from an annual growth of 3.0% in April.
Nationwide said the average UK house price now stands at Β£278,024.
